## Soundboard System
The application includes a comprehensive sound management system with multiple sound types and real-time playback capabilities.
### Sound Types
- **SDB (Soundboard)**: Traditional soundboard effects and clips stored in `sounds/soundboard/`
- **SAY (Text-to-Speech)**: Generated speech audio files stored in `sounds/say/`
- **STR (Stream)**: Downloaded audio from streaming platforms stored in `sounds/stream/`
### Database Models
#### Sound Model
- **Core fields**: id, type, name, filename, duration, size, hash
- **Normalization**: normalized_filename, normalized_duration, normalized_size, normalized_hash
- **Properties**: is_normalized, is_music, is_deletable, play_count
- **Relationships**: playlist_sounds, streams
- **Methods**: increment_play_count(), set_normalized_info(), find_by_hash()
#### Stream Model
- **Metadata**: service, service_id, url, title, track, artist, album, genre
- **Status tracking**: status (pending/processing/completed/failed), error
- **Relationships**: Links to Sound model when processing completes
- **Constraints**: Unique constraint on service + service_id
#### Playlist Models
- **Playlist**: id, name, description, genre, user_id, is_main, is_current
- **PlaylistSound**: Junction table with playlist_id, sound_id, order
- **Methods**: add_sound(), find_current_playlist(), find_main_playlist()

### Services
#### StreamProcessingService
- **Queue-based processing**: Multi-threaded download queue with configurable concurrency
- **Metadata extraction**: Uses yt-dlp to extract video/audio metadata
- **Download processing**: Downloads audio in opus format with thumbnails
- **File management**: Moves files to organized directory structure
- **Database integration**: Creates Sound entries and links to Stream records
- **Playlist integration**: Automatically adds processed sounds to main playlist
- **Normalization**: Triggers automatic audio normalization after download
#### MusicPlayerService
- **VLC integration**: Uses python-vlc bindings for audio playback
- **Playlist management**: Full playlist support with multiple play modes
- **Real-time sync**: Background thread syncs player state with VLC
- **Play tracking**: Tracks listening time and play counts (20% completion threshold)
- **WebSocket updates**: Emits real-time player state via SocketIO
- **Multi-format support**: Plays normalized and original audio files
#### VLCService
- **Process management**: Handles multiple VLC instances for sound effects
- **Force stop capabilities**: Aggressive cleanup for stuck processes
- **Sound tracking**: Records play counts and user interactions
#### SoundNormalizerService
- **Audio processing**: FFmpeg-based normalization with ReplayGain
- **Two-pass processing**: Optional high-quality normalization
- **Batch operations**: Queue-based processing for multiple files
#### SocketIOService
- **Real-time communication**: WebSocket server for live updates
- **Player state sync**: Broadcasts player state changes to all clients
- **Sound event notifications**: Play count updates and status changes

### Stream Processing Workflow
1. **URL Submission**: User submits streaming URL via `/api/stream/add-url`
2. **Validation**: Check for duplicate URLs and extract basic metadata
3. **Queue Addition**: Add stream to processing queue with "pending" status
4. **Background Processing**: Worker thread processes stream:
- Extract full metadata with yt-dlp
- Download audio file (opus format preferred)
- Download thumbnail if available
- Move files to organized directory structure
- Create Sound database entry
- Link Stream to Sound
- Add to main playlist
- Trigger normalization
5. **Status Updates**: Stream status updated throughout process
6. **Completion**: Stream marked as "completed" with sound_id
### Play Modes
- **single**: Play one track and stop
- **continuous**: Play through playlist once
- **loop-playlist**: Repeat entire playlist
- **loop-one**: Repeat current track
- **random**: Random track selection
